West Village sidewalks get a little brighter when Rosecrans Florals and Event Design is open. Florists here have to balance the quick bouquet for the subway crowd with the elaborate centerpieces that spill out of brownstones on weekend afternoons; this shop manages both without fanfare. You’ll find the usual suspects—roses, peonies, seasonal branches—alongside the unexpected: dried grasses that look like they were plucked from the High Line, or orchids wired into geometric shapes that photographers love for headshots.

7 Greenwich Ave is a narrow storefront that blends into the brick row, so regulars learn to scan for the green awning. The block itself is a quiet stretch between Sixth and Seventh Avenues, where delivery bikes lean against bike rings and the occasional taxi idles while the driver checks directions. Inside, the workbench is never visible from the sidewalk, but the glass cooler hums with arrangements that change daily—wedding arches one week, funeral sprays the next, and always a few low vases meant for a kitchen table rather than a ballroom.

Event design means more than flowers; it’s about timing, delivery, and knowing which stems will hold up under candlelight.
